Re: [Forum] Search returns too much results
Posted: Sun Sep 27, 2020 1:40 pm
by Koub
The smallest word the forum accepts is 3 letters. And indeed, there is unfortunately no advanced search syntax as "between quotes", or -unwanted or stuff.

Re: [Forum] Search returns too much results
Posted: Tue Oct 27, 2020 7:56 am
by Kuxynator
"-" should work.
No unfortunately not. "no-sound" returns 252 pages with articles containing "sound". This is not helpful.
phpbb seems to be not the best choice in this case.
...some time later...
For others having the same prob. google does its job
"no sound" site:
https://forums.factorio.com/
returns 86 results containing "no sound"
